Book Overview

"Twenty Years After" continues the thrilling saga begun in "The Three Musketeers." Alexandre Dumas revisits his iconic characters two decades later, amidst the political intrigues of 17th-century France. Cardinal Mazarin now holds power, and France teeters on the brink of civil unrest. D'Artagnan, Porthos, Aramis, and Athos find themselves drawn back into the fray, each grappling with personal demons and shifting allegiances.

As plots thicken and old enemies resurface, the musketeers must once again unite to protect the crown and uphold their honor. This action-packed sequel delivers thrilling sword fights, daring escapes, and complex moral dilemmas, exploring themes of loyalty, friendship, and the enduring power of the human spirit. "Twenty Years After" is a testament to Dumas' storytelling genius, offering readers a captivating blend of history and adventure that continues to resonate with audiences today.
